hotWebThe hotWeb window opens when you send (or receive) web pages through the hotWeb toolbar and when you send (or receive) files through the Message Entry Panel. When you receive a file through hotWeb, it is automatically opened in the hotWeb window if you have an application associated with the filetype. Use the hotWeb File menu to save or print hotWeb contents. Use the hotWeb Collaborate menu to co-navigate, co-edit, and mark-up files and web pages.
Send FilesTo send a file, drag the file from Windows Explorer or other file manager program into the Message Entry Panel (the area under the Middle Toolbar). See Drag-and-drop Files. You can send any type of file this way. Share hotWeb FilesWhen you make a file available to sesssion peers, the file is immediately placed in the My OutBox folder of each peer participating in the session. Click the File Sharing Session OutBox tab to quickly see the folders for session peers.
